DESCRIPTION

Every city has a X factor, which is a combination of many things. Brands could connect by taking forward the conversations around these elements. For example, In a rapidly changing India people are looking at older structures as inheritance that needs to be preserved. Could we revitalize things that have been lost along the way? Can we design socially responsible programs for new urbanism that gen x could relate to? Care about causes, start new movements and most importantly celebrate the city in its various manifestations.

WaterWe live in a hot country

The concept of a ‘PYOU’ or safe cool drinking water provided by individuals and communities in earthenware used to be a very common sight across our cities. This concept seems to have disappeared

The need for drinking water in a hot country has not gone away.

1 hour of rain can lead to storage of almost 20-30 litres of potable water that can be used for cooking and drinking.

With the right kind of recharging processes ground water can be recharged.

TreesEach city was known for some specific trees

They fit in with the climate of the city. Somewhere along the way, either trees were felled or new exotic varieties ill-suited to the city were brought in.

To recharge the breathing spaces of the city we need to bring back the conversation around not just the green cover but the right green cover for the city.

Reading RoomsInvesting in the future

Libraries have performed a role in sharing information and knowledge.

But there is pressure on the library model. The library is also facing pressure from e-books.

What if we can REIMAGINE public spaces with books and how they are sourced. Convert them into reading rooms - encourage reading habits, conversations and discussions.

How does all this fit into the new CSR Laws

Page 17: I Love My City - A Concept for CSR

1. Eradicating hunger, poverty and malnutrition, promoting preventative health care and sanitation and making available safe drinking water;

2. Promoting education including special education and employment enhancing vocation skills especially among children, women, elderly, and the differently abled and livelihood enhancement projects;

3. Promoting gender equality, empowering women, setting up homes and hostels for women and orphans; setting up old age homes, day care centers and other such facilities for senior citizens and measures for reducing inequalities faced by socially and economically backward groups;

4. Ensuring environmental sustainability, ecological balance, protections of flora and fauna, animal welfare, agroforestry, conversation of natural resources and maintaining quality of soil, air and water;

5. Protection of national heritage, art and culture including restoration of buildings and sites of historical importance and works of art; setting up public libraries; promotion and development of traditional arts and handicrafts;

6. Measures for the benefit of armed forces veterans, war widows and their dependents; 7. Training to promote rural sports, regionally recognized sports, Paralympics sports; 8. Contribution to the Prime Minister’s National Relief Fund or any other fund set up by the Central

Government for socio-economic development and relief and welfare of the Scheduled Castes, the Scheduled Tribes, other backward classes, minorities and women;

9. Contributions or funds provided by technology incubators located within academic institutions which are approved by the Central Government; and,

10. Rural development projects.
